"About four East End lads raising money to enter a card game."

Step into the gritty world of 1990s London with The Hard Case (1995), a gripping crime drama short film. Director Guy Ritchie masterfully weaves a tale of four East End friends who hatch a plan to raise money for a high-stakes card game.

Director: Guy Ritchie
